Validate an Easy to Administer Algorithm to Define Penicillin (PCN-B-lactam) Allergy Status in Sexually Transmitted Disease (STD) Clinic Outpatients
In Brief
A Phase 4 clinical trial evaluating Penicillin Major Determinant (PrePen) Skin Testing and Direct Oral challenge for Penicillin Allergy. Completed, enrolled 284 participants across 2 sites.
Detailed Summary
Demonstration project to implement penicillin allergy testing in STD outpatients using a questionnaire and pen allergy testing

Interventions
Penicillin Major Determinant (PrePen) Skin Testingdrug
Skin testing followed by oral challenge with amoxicillin 250 mg single dose
Direct Oral challengedrug
Direct oral challenge with test dose of amoxicillin 25mg followed by amoxicillin 250mg single dose
